Rocks are for the most part composed of one or more minerals. Obsidian is an exception because the mineral solution (lava) did not have time to form mineral crystals because of very rapid cooling. However, most obsidian will still contain some mineral crystals or crystal inclusions.

A mineral is a solid, homogeneous, inorganic substance that is naturally occurring and has a specific chemical composition and crystal structure. Minerals are made up of one or more elements arranged in a repeating pattern to form crystals.
